Flagloom's rollout API gates flag evaluation behind the `/v2/rollouts` endpoint. Each call requires a cohort ID and an environment header; omitting either returns 422. Percentage ramps apply atomically per cohort, so mid-sync changes won't split traffic unevenly. For this week's sync demo, we've provisioned a sandbox tenant with the `canary-ux` flag pre-seeded at 25%. Rate limits are relaxed there. To exercise the sandbox endpoints during the demo, authenticate with the bearer token below.

login token, yajeg-fawif: eyJhbGciOiJIUzI1NiIsInR5cCI6IkpXVCJ9.eyJzdWIiOiIEdPQYnZXaZIn0.HSRTnYZBx0Qc

Subject: Key rotation — Renderforge perf pipeline

Hi all, quick heads up for the newer folks: we rotated the credential our template rendering benchmarks use to push results to the Tempograph dashboard. The old one stops working Friday. If your local perf runs start failing with auth errors, that's why. Update your env file with the new key, which I've included just below.

app token of kajop-fawif = qvz2-4a

The plugin registry on two production workers no longer matches the committed manifest: the schema-check plugin is pinned to an older build, and the null-guard validator is disabled entirely, so malformed records from the Ostley ingest are passing through unflagged. As the contractor picking this up, please do not hand-edit the registry; drift here is almost always caused by a stale provisioning cache. Reconcile against the manifest, then confirm the workers report the values below.

service settings:
PELATH_PIN=5541
PELATH_TENANT=eliath
PELATH_METRICS_HOST=metrics.pelath.qorveltech.example
PELATH_SEAL=seal_2e786e59
PELATH_STANDBY_TEAM=eliius

## Deploying Flagwarden

Flagwarden rolls out feature flags gradually, so a bad flag can't nuke everyone at once. Deploys go through the Torbay pipeline: build, sign, canary, then fleet-wide. For the security review, the important bits are that flag evaluation happens locally (no per-request callouts), the control plane requires mutual auth, and audit logs are append-only. Rollback is one command. Here are the deployment config values the production cluster currently runs with.

service settings:
[pelius]
port = 7000
region = north-2
host = pelius.tolvaqhq.internal
team = casax
timeout_ms = 2000
retries = 1